Regulation and Oversight:

To ensure the safety and well being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are centers, legislation and supervision are crucial. State and neighborhood governments set criteria for certification and certification of daycare centers, including those that work round the clock. These criteria cover an array of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health requirements, and staff education and skills.

In addition to federal government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ities decide to seek accreditation from nationwide businesses for instance the National Association when it comes to knowledge of small children (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ows dedication to top-notch care and may assist moms and dads feel confident inside their chosen childcare supplier.
